Here is a decent list of veggies deer eat & don’t eat. It’s not totally accurate - I have had them reach over a fence & munch the tops out of tomato plants & they ate on your tomatoes too. They haven’t eaten my basil (yet) but it’s in my herb garden in the middle of a lot of stuff they don’t like - actually, they’ve never eaten my basil in years past. They like radish tops a lot so I put a wire screen over the radishes & that keeps the deer off of them. I am a little surprised they haven’t chewed on some exposed spaghetti squash that grew outside of my fencing, especially when the squash were smaller.

I am growing dahlias this year & have them inside my garden fence - deer do eat them although they are not a favorite. I have never had them eat zinnias or marigolds. which I typically grow outside the fencing.
